摘 要:目的探讨1α,25二羟维生素D3_1,25D3)对经典1型糖尿病(T1DM)Th1/Th2比值平衡的免疫调节作用。方法选择6例新发病、GAD-Ab阳性的T1DM患者,6名年龄、性别匹配的健康志愿者为对照(NC);间接免疫荧光鉴定细胞维生素D受体(VDR)的表达;免疫印迹法分析VDR蛋白的表达;连续梯度离心法分离人外周单个核细胞(PBMC);酶联免疫斑点法定量检测GAD65反应性分泌IFN-γ、IL-4细胞,分别代表Th1、Th2细胞。结果(1)T1DM的PBMC胞核表达VDR;(2)T1DM组Th1、Th2、Th1/Th2均值分别为18.0、3.0、6.0,NC组为2.5、3.5、0.71,T1DM组1,25D3作用后则分别为5.6、4.5、1.22,溶剂(无水乙醇)对照组分别为1.5、3.2、4.8。T1DM组的Th1及Th1/Th2均明显高于NC组(P<0.01);与溶剂组比较,T1DM组1,25D3作用后的Th1及Th1/Th2均明显降低(P<0.05);三组间的Th2值差异无统计学意义(P>0.05)。结论1,25D3对T1DM患者的GAD65反应性分泌IFN-γ的Th1细胞具有直接抑制作用,显著改善Th1/Th2的免疫失衡状态。Objective To explore immunomodulatory effects of 1 α,25-dihydroxyvitamin D3 on the balance of Th1/Th2 in type 1 diabetes (T1 DM). Methods Six patients newly diagnosed as classic T1 DM and 6 healthy unrelated individuals matched for gender and age were investigated. Vitamin D receptors (VDR) was detected by indirect immunofluorescent staining. Human VDR protein expression modulated by 1,25-dihydroxyvitamin D3 was analyzed by Western blot,and enzyme linked immune spot (ELISPOT) assay was performed to measure the frequencies of IFN-γ, IL-4-secreting T cell, representing the frequencies of Thl and Th2, respectively. Results ①Not only did VDR present in T cell nucleus of T1DM, but also of healthy controls,whereas T cells of T1DM appeared to possess higher expression; ②The frequencies of Thl, Th2 and the ratio of Th1/Th2 were 18,3,6 in classic T1DM ,2. 5,3.5,0.71 in healthy control,and 5.6,4.5, 1.22 in T1DM after 72 hours treatment with 1α,25-dihydroxyvitamin D3, respectively. Compared with the healthy control, the frequencies of Thl and Th1/Th2 ratio in T1 DM group without 1 α,25-dihydroxyvitamin D3 treatment were remarkably increased, both P 〈 0. 01. After treatment with 1 α,25-dihydroxyvitamin D3, the Thl and Th1/Th2 ratio were markedly decreased,both P 〈 0.01. Whereas among the three groups, there were no differences in the frequency of Th2 ,P 〉0. 05 ;③1α,25-dihydroxyvitamin D3 may up-regulate VDR protein ofT cells in T1 DM. Conclusion 1 ct,25-dihydroxyvitamin D3 shows marked inhibitive effects on GAD65-reactive, IFN-γ-producing T cells in classic T1 DM, thus restoring the immune balance of Th1/Th2 in T1DM patients.
